# Runbook: Leased Laptop Returns — Ashgrove Leasing

Records team: wipe-confirm each unit, attach the return tag, and pack five per crate with foam inserts. Crates go to the Ashgrove depot via Larkfield Couriers on Monday runs. Update the asset ledger before the crates leave the dock. The courier must observe the hand-over instruction below.

drop instructions, hahip-badug: the quenox ralath courier leaves the kaseth fraiel rusiel tameth belys istdor ralion giliel ledger at gate 7830 under passcode 165413

Q: Why does the Brinmoor consent banner rollout gate on region flags? A: Legal sign-off came per-region; the Calder flag service enforces it. Don't hardcode regions. Banner copy lives in the Lintel CMS; translations sync nightly. If the CMS admin account locks, recover it using the recovery passphrase below.

vault phrase of tajef-faduf = casox-ralius-julir

Ticket: Config drift on order-cutoff rule. The Crumbwheel bakery platform's staging cluster enforces a 14:00 cutoff for next-day orders, while production still uses 16:00. The drift appeared after last week's manual hotfix and was never backported. No customer data is exposed, but the inconsistency affects audit reproducibility. For review, the current production values are listed below.

config for bahop-baduf:
[kasion]
team = lamath
access_code = ac_d807e5
host = kasion.paliqcloud.corp
port = 4000
owner = julix.tamvan
peer = frair.qorvelsoft.local